常数 - 让编程更高效更简洁
什么是常数
在编程中,常数指的是一个不会改变值的值。它在程序中被定义为一个命名的变量,在程序的执行过程中,它的值始终保持不变。常数在程序中起到了很重要的作用,因为它们可以让代码更高效、更简洁,同时也可以提高代码的可维护性。
常数的使用
常数可以被用于一些需要始终保持不变的数值,例如:
- 物理常数,例如π(3.14159)
- 软件常数,例如机器人的最高速度或移动的步长
- 安全相关常数,例如密码长度或最大尝试登录次数
常数通常使用大写字母命名,这样可以更容易地识别和区分常数和其他变量。
常数的好处
使用常数可以带来许多好处,包括:
- 代码更加简洁明了。常数一旦定义,可以直接在程序中使用,而无需经常引用它们的值,这样可以大大减少代码的复杂度。
- 安全性更高。常数可以用于限制变量的值,例如声明一个字母数字字符串可以包含的最大字符数,这样可以防止缓冲区溢出,并提高应用程序的安全性。
- 代码维护更方便。对于需要经常变化的值,如果它们在程序中多次出现,那么每次更改都需要对每个值进行更改。如果使用常数,只需要在定义常数时更改值,所有引用该常数的地方都会自动更新。
总的来说,使用常数可以带来很多好处。不仅可以提高代码的可读性和可维护性,还可以提供更高的安全性和更快的执行速度。因此,程序员们应该充分利用常数的优势,使编程变得更加高效和优雅。